(1) This Order may be cited as the Chichester Priority Care Services National Health Service Trust (Change of Name) Order 1998 and shall come into force on 1st January 1999.
(2) In this Order–
 “the Order” means the Chichester Priority Care Services National Health Service Trust (Establishment) Order 1993;
 “the trust” means the National Health Service trust established by the Order.
2 
The trust shall be called the Sussex Weald and Downs National Health Service Trust instead of the Chichester Priority Care Services National Health Service Trust, and accordingly in Article 1 of the Order in the definition of “the trust”, and in Article 2 of the Order, for the words “Chichester Priority Care Services” there shall be substituted the words “Sussex Weald and Downs”.
3 
The change of name under this Order shall not–
(a) affect any right or obligation of any person; or
(b) be taken as invalidating any instrument (whether made before, on or after the day on which this Order comes into force) which refers to the trust by its previous name; and all instruments and other documents which refer to the trust under its previous name shall be construed as referred to it under its new name.
